Head of Partnerships Southern Europe (Italy and Spain) for papernest — Barcelona-based, permanent role.
Responsibilities
- Strategic relationship building : Establish and nurture relationships with key stakeholders in Banking and Fintech across Italy and Spain; participate in industry events, conferences, and country-specific networking.
- Partnership development and deal closure : Identify, negotiate, and close high-value deals and long-term partnerships with top-tier players in the Iberian region; maximize revenue potential and align with papernest’s objectives.
- Partner management and revenue growth : Oversee management of closed partnerships, develop revenue streams, define roadmaps, lead partner marketing, and report performance metrics.
- Market expansion and customer acquisition : Develop innovative distribution channels for Italy and Spain; design and implement new customer acquisition paths.
- Cross-country coordination : Align strategies across Italy and Spain to ensure cohesive regional operations, adapting for cultural, regulatory, and market nuances.
